Adella McFadden

September 8, 1928 — September 10, 2014

Adella Mary (Elinskas) McFadden was welcomed into the arms of the Lord, Wednesday, September 10, 2014, at St. Elizabeth’s Hospital after a brief illness.
She was born and raised in Hartford, Connecticut, the eldest daughter of Joseph & Mary Elinskas. She graduated in 1949 from Mount Sinai Hospital School of Nursing as a registered nurse. On Dec. 5, 1952 she married Jim McFadden and settled in North Brookfield, NY. “Honeygirl” or ”Dell” as she was often called, worked as a Madison County Public Health Nurse for many years, retiring in 1988.
Dell was a kind and gentle soul, with never a harsh word spoken, and with the best heart imaginable. Her kindness even extended to her four legged friends, she always carried a tin of treats for them in her car!
Retirement is usually a slowdown point for folks, but not Dell. Dell loved to travel and visited friends and relatives around the world. Whether visiting Ireland, Missouri, California, Arizona, or Stockwell, NY, Dell was the glue that kept everyone connected.
Cooking was a talent that she was blessed with by God. Her baked beans were legendary, and her desserts….perfection!!! Dell donated her prize winning trifles to many organizations. Even if she was on a trip, an IOU would be given and the winner would get their chosen trifle when she returned. The funds raised because of this were outstanding.
Her generosity extended to many. She enjoyed helping out at the Waterville Area Food Pantry, and was a member of the Waterville Red Hat Society, Hamilton Chapter of TOPS, and Oriska Valley Seniors, all of whom will miss her dearly.
